Apparently, it also provides more questions from readers, so Matthew put up another blog answering those questions last Thursday. I’ll pull just a couple of them here, but here’s also the link: https://theonyxpath.com/the-world-below-more-questions-answered

Will the Range Band table in the full version list VTT squares?

Yes! This is something we’re definitely keen to do and simply couldn’t justify the space for the Ashcan. There will be a sidebar dedicated to translating range bands to VTT squares.

What kinds of tags can the Spark Synthesis enable?

In the Ashcan we listed Electrified, Flaming, Ice, Poison, and Shadow, but as this is an introductory book we only provided Electrified in the list of tags. You’ll be pleased to know that Shadow will also be an option once the errata is in. We’ll reserve Flaming, Ice, and Poison for the full version.

What kinds of basic minion can Call Animal summon?

Good question! In the full game, you’ll have a template you can apply to any number of basic minions (small mammals, reptiles, large bugs, etc.) but for the purposes of the Ashcan, it enables you to summon a pest level arachniida (which is detailed in the book). I’m amending the text to clarify!

Will all the peoples in The World Below receive their own art?

That’s the intention, yes! It’s always useful to show players what their characters might look like. We’ve received some interesting questions about how the makiru might appear, with some going for full-blown skaven ratfolk and others (such as Victoria in our actual play during Onyx Path Con) having their character more human but with elongated rodent ears. We’ll provide artistic reference for the full version, but your characters are your own and you can deviate from what we present!

What is the Fade?

The Fade goes by many other names (the Dream, the Pale, the Miasma, the Mist) and is a place of enlightenment, nightmare, and access to other worlds. In theory, it’s a vast, all-encapsulating Kaos Portal that might drop you anywhere if you don’t know how to navigate it. Dream spirits are very much at home there. Most humanoids are not.

    Last week we went back in history to 1963 – personally, an important year for yours truly – and this week we’re going a hundred years earlier in 1863 to the Battle of Gettysburg fought during our US Civil War. In fact, today was the last day of the Battle of Gettysburg as the Confederate army under General Robert E. Lee was defeated after its forces were smashed attempting a doomed charge over open fields into the center of the prepared Union lines. Historically known as Pickett’s Charge for the officer that led that last-ditch effort. We celebrate because this was the high-water mark for the rebellion, and every battle afterwards led to Lee’s surrender and the end of the Civil War and the slave-owning Confederacy.
